Healthy Golden Honey Chamomile Latte
A warm, calming bedtime drink made with chamomile tea, turmeric, cinnamon, vanilla, and lightly sweetened with honey. Naturally caffeine-free and perfect for winding down after a long day.
Ingredients
- 2 chamomile tea bags
- 1½ cups unsweetened almond milk
- 1/2 cup water
- 1 tsp honey
- 1/2 tsp vanilla extract
- 1/4 tsp ground turmeric
- 1/4 tsp ground cinnamon
- 1 pinch ground nutmeg
- 1 pinch black pepper (optional, enhances turmeric)
- Ground cinnamon for garnish
Instructions
- Bring the water to a gentle simmer and steep the chamomile tea bags for 5 minutes.
- In a small saucepan, warm the almond milk over medium-low heat without boiling.
- Whisk in the honey, vanilla, turmeric, cinnamon, nutmeg, and black pepper if using.
- Remove the tea bags and pour the brewed chamomile tea into the milk mixture.
- Whisk until smooth and lightly frothy.
- Pour into mugs and sprinkle with a little cinnamon before serving warm.

Notes
- Use oat milk for an extra creamy version.
- Maple syrup can replace honey.
- Best enjoyed 30 to 60 minutes before bedtime.

Ingredient Tips
- Choose pure chamomile tea for the best flavor.
- Use unsweetened milk to control sweetness.
- Fresh cinnamon adds wonderful aroma.
Tips
- Froth the milk with a handheld frother for a café-style finish.
- Avoid boiling the milk.
- Serve in a pre-warmed mug.
Storage
Best enjoyed fresh. Refrigerate leftovers for up to 24 hours and gently reheat before serving.
Variations
- Add a slice of fresh ginger.
- Use lavender tea instead of chamomile.
- Add collagen peptides for extra protein.
- Stir in a teaspoon of cocoa powder for a chocolate version.
Substitutions
- Oat milk instead of almond milk.
- Maple syrup instead of honey.
- Ceylon cinnamon instead of regular cinnamon.
FAQ
Does this contain caffeine?
No. Chamomile tea is naturally caffeine-free.
Can I make it dairy-free?
Yes. Use almond, oat, soy, or coconut milk.
Can I prepare it ahead of time?
Yes. Store it in the refrigerator and gently reheat before drinking.
